有关中断触发键盘中硬件知识的求助
如下面两幅图,P1各位置都有写,按书中电路原理说,这个VD半导体在按键触发的时候会导通,就是不理解这个导通是怎么导通。我的理解在没有按键触发时VD负极是5V应该比正极的大,所以没有导通,当按键触发后P1.*的“0”把VD的负极拉低了,但至始至终好像P3.2口都好像是输入,也不知道是0还是1,那他是怎么导通的呢。怎么给这个P3.2口输入值呢豆芽菜丶 发表于 2022-8-11 18:52
不好意思,我忘了说了这个案例的IT0设的是1(下降沿有效)。P3.2口是如何判定为下降沿的呢
因为VD导通了,P3.2口就变为低电平了,P3.2口本来是1,现在变为0,由1变0就是下降沿 本帖最后由 一点点儿 于 2022-8-11 18:54 编辑
图1上说VD导通使P3.2口由高电平变为低电平
按键触发后VD的负极为低电平0V,由图1,P3.2口为高电平,VD正极大于负极,VD导通,P3.2口变为低电平 一点点儿 发表于 2022-8-11 18:44
按键触发后VD的负极为低电平0V,P3.2口不管是0还是1,VD正极大于等于负极,VD导通
不好意思,我忘了说了这个案例的IT0设的是1(下降沿有效)。P3.2口是如何判定为下降沿的呢 图1上说VD导通使P3.2口由高电平变为低电平
按键触发后VD的负极为低电平0V,由图1,P3.2口为高电平,VD正极大于负极,VD导通,P3.2口变为低电平
P3.2口由高电平变为低电平就是下降沿 一点点儿 发表于 2022-8-11 18:59
因为VD导通了,P3.2口就变为低电平了,P3.2口本来是1,现在变为0,由1变0就是下降沿
哦哦,谢谢
页:
[1]